Apparently, Van Winkle finally released the Fall shipments to the Louisville area a couple days ago -- we stopped by one Liquor Barn, not really expecting to find that it had arrived, but we were in the neighborhood. Deliveries are small -- most liquor stores only receive a couple bottles; Liquor Barn is the only place I've found that admits to receiving a few cases per store, and that usually sells out in about a week. They had 10yo RVW in 90-proof (they said they also had 107, but I prefer the flavor of the 90-proof). They also had 12yo (Lot "B") and 23yo Pappy, but sold out of 15 and 20yo the day they arrived. I bought a couple bottles of 10yo and asked them to call around to check on 15yo Pappy. They found one bottle at the Fern Valley store, so I had them put it on hold and ran over to buy it. I haven't decided if I'll ever drink it, or just hold onto that 15yo and stick to sipping the 10yo, but I was very happy to find a bottle. The 15yo was about $60 (after tax), which is nearly twice the price of 10yo; the best after-tax price I've found on the 23yo is about $225, and I've seen it priced at over $300 (before tax) in some liquor stores. 23yo Pappy Van Winkle is something I'll probably never taste.
